The JJC Deluxe Metal Thumb Up Grip is a premium accessory designed specifically for Fujifilm X100VI, X100V, X100F, X-E4, and X-E3 cameras. It provides a secure and comfortable hold, enhancing your shooting experience without interfering with camera controls. Made from durable anodized aluminum alloy and featuring a silicone pad for protection, this grip is the perfect blend of style and functionality.

A**.
Metal is too thin and will bend over time, poor fit and customer service
I purchased this JJC Deluxe Metal Thumb Grip TA-XT5 for my X-T5 back in March and have been using it fairly frequently. It appears to be a quality product, but has two major design flaws:1) On the XT-5, the thumb rest and cross bar are too close to the top plate of the camera and get in the way of accessing the rear control wheel on the camera.2) The other flaw is that the metal bar between the mounting shoe and the actual thumb rest is too thin and will bend over a period of time, especially when used with larger hands. I have a strong grip and rely more on my grip (with the shoulder strap wrapped around my hand several times).After using it for 4 months, the thumb grip is now bent downwards towards the camera top plate, interfering even more with accessing the rear control wheel.The camera is always in the bag when not in use and it has not been dropped, there is not a single mark on the Thumbrest.I became aware of this after the Amazon return window had closed and reached out to JJC last week directly, explaining the issue and kindly asking for a replacement, as I expected this product to be covered under some kind of warranty.I didn’t hear back from JJC customer service and have purchased a thumb rest for my X-T5 by a different manufacturer since. Hope this review helps JJC to design a better thumb rest (stronger, different metal perhaps) and also respond to quality related issues in a more timely manner.
